Victor demonstrated using voiceover to access and search through a list of links on a webpage. The effectiveness of this feature depends on the screen reader locating the links and the links having meaningful text. Three common patterns that may cause the screen reader to miss links include using a span with link styling, an anchor tag without an href attribute, or using a link-like element for actions or javascript-based navigation in single-page applications. It is crucial to use an anchor tag with an href attribute for anything functioning as a link, especially in single-page applications.
